**Capacity note — Vellastra dispatch simulator.** For the eng sync: simulating the 40-car Marrowgate tower at 10x speed saturates one worker at roughly 9k rider events/sec, so we'll shard by bank rather than by floor. Memory stays flat if the event ring is sized correctly. The knobs we propose locking in are these.

tuning table, hahof-tafop:
RATE_LIMITS = {
    "ulaix": 10,
    "wenath": 1,
}

INTERNAL MEMO — Restricted

To: Incoming Director, Corporate Development
Re: Potential acquisition of Braxell Instruments

Initial diligence on Braxell Instruments is complete. Their Quillon sensor line complements our Ardent platform, though their Melgrove facility carries deferred maintenance costs. Valuation ranges and integration risks are detailed in the attached workbook. Before your first steering meeting, please review the confidential note below.

internal memo for tagef-hadup: Gross margin on Ulaath came in at 15 percent against a plan of 5 percent. Only 7 of the 120 pilot accounts renewed Ulaath, so a churn review is set for October 15.

## Authentication — StockSprocket Restock Planner

StockSprocket plans vending-machine restock routes nightly. All calls to the planner API require a service key; user tokens are not accepted. Keys are scoped per environment — staging keys will be rejected by prod and vice versa. Rotation happens monthly; the sync notes will flag upcoming rotations. For this week's demo against the staging planner, use the shared eng-sync credential. The current staging key for the planner's internal API appears below.

API key for bageg-kajef: vxb2-ss

## Escalation — sort stability

If Gridwright report columns reorder between runs, it's the unstable sort in the export stage. Do not patch locally; toggle the stable-sort flag and rerun. If output still drifts, capture both exports and escalate. Open a ticket first, then contact the report-builder maintainers.

escalation mailbox, kaweg-kahif: druwyn.sordor@nelvroworks.corp